Lenovo is changing that by using rollable OLED display technology—screens that can physically expand and retract. These displays roll out smoothly from inside the laptop body, giving you more screen only when you need it.
At CES, Lenovo introduced two standout concepts:
- One made for serious work
- One built for hardcore gaming

The ThinkPad Rollable XD Concept: A Productivity Dream 🧠💼


The ThinkPad Rollable XD Concept is designed for people who live on spreadsheets, documents, emails, and presentations.
What Makes It Special?
At first glance, it looks like a normal ThinkPad. But with a simple command:
- The screen extends vertically
- The display becomes taller, giving you extra space to work
Why This Is a Big Deal
- Read long documents without scrolling endlessly
- View more rows in spreadsheets
- Write code or articles with better focus
- Use the wrapped portion as a secondary display
It’s like having two screens—but built into one laptop.

The Legion Pro Rollable Concept: Gaming Goes Ultrawide 🎮🔥



Now let’s talk about fun.
The Legion Pro Rollable Concept is designed for gamers who crave immersion.
What’s Different Here?
Instead of growing taller, this screen:
- Expands sideways
- Transforms into an ultrawide display
Why Gamers Will Love It
- Wider field of view in racing and action games
- More cinematic visuals
- Extra space for chat, maps, or streaming tools
When not gaming, it rolls back into a standard-size laptop—portable and practical.
